- Editor: Christopher Shaw (submitted 2014-10-31). Score information: A4, 6 pages, 66 kB Copyright: Personal
- Edition notes: This edition is offered at the published pitch (high chiavette) for SSSAATTB or transposed down a fourth for AAATTTBB. Please click on the link for preview/playback/PDF download.
General Information
Title: Tibi laus, tibi gloria
Composer: Stefano Venturi
Lyricist: Anonymous
Number of voices: 8vv Voicings: SSSAATTB or AAATTTBB
Genre: Sacred, Motet
Language: Latin
Instruments: A cappella
First published: 1600 in Sacrarum symphoniarum continuatio, no. 82
Description: Motet for Trinity Sunday.
